
Sophia Chen enhanced the CsWinRT repository by developing improved diagnostics and error reporting for its source generator. She introduced a new diagnostic rule that detects generator failures and refactored the error handling logic to provide more specific, user-friendly messages during WinMD and projection generation. This work, implemented in C# and leveraging source generator and build tool expertise, aimed to clarify error origins and reduce debugging time for developers. Although the project scope was focused, Sophia’s contributions addressed a key pain point in resource management and error handling, resulting in a more transparent and efficient development experience for users of CsWinRT.

December 2024 monthly summary focusing on CsWinRT source generator improvements and enhanced error diagnostics to improve developer experience and reduce debugging time.
December 2024 monthly summary focusing on CsWinRT source generator improvements and enhanced error diagnostics to improve developer experience and reduce debugging time.
Overview of all repositories you've contributed to across your timeline